Dangote cement promises support for Phyna’s sister after truck accident

Dangote Cement Plc has pledged full support for Ruth Otabor, sister of Big Brother Naija Season 7 winner, Josephina “Phyna” Otabor, after she was involved in a serious accident with one of the company’s trucks in Auchi, Edo State.

The incident occurred on Wednesday, barely a week after Ms Otabor graduated from Auchi Polytechnic. Eyewitnesses said the truck ran over her leg before it was stopped by a bystander. She later underwent an amputation due to the severity of her injuries.

According to witnesses, the truck driver attempted to flee but was apprehended.

It remains unclear whether the victim was on the roadside or in a vehicle when the accident happened.

In a statement on Thursday via its official X account, Dangote Cement confirmed the accident and said senior company officials, alongside its insurers, had visited the victim and her family at the Irrua Specialist Teaching Hospital.

The company said it was committed to covering her medical expenses and providing appropriate compensation in line with its welfare policy. “Our thoughts remain with Ruth Otabor and her loved ones, and we wish her a full and speedy recovery,” the statement read.
